A Study Abroad Orientation is a structured program designed to help students transition smoothly into life and academics at a foreign university. During this orientation, students enroll in a host university and receive academic credit while also gaining essential guidance on navigating a new country, culture, and educational system. Participating in a study abroad orientation ensures that students are well-prepared for both academic and personal success abroad.
One of the main objectives of a Study Abroad Orientation is to familiarize students with the host institution’s academic policies, course registration process, and classroom expectations. This preparation helps students maximize their learning experience and ensures that they earn academic credit that aligns with their degree requirements. Orientation sessions often include workshops on time management, study techniques, and academic resources, giving students the tools they need to thrive in an unfamiliar educational environment.
In addition to academics, a Study Abroad Orientation provides cultural and social preparation. Students learn about local customs, social norms, and practical aspects of living in a new country, such as transportation, safety protocols, and healthcare resources. This guidance is essential for adjusting to a new environment and reduces potential stress or confusion during the initial weeks of the program.
A Study Abroad Orientation also encourages social integration by introducing students to peers, faculty, and program coordinators. This network provides support, advice, and opportunities for collaboration, helping students build meaningful connections while abroad. Participating in group activities, campus tours, and cultural excursions during orientation fosters a sense of community and prepares students to engage fully with their host environment.
